محتويات
مكونات الصفحة الإلكترونية:
- HTML
- CSS
- JavaScript
HTML (Hypertext Markup Language)
المكونات:
HTML هي اللغة الأساسية لبناء هيكل الصفحة الإلكترونية. تستخدم لتحديد العناصر التي تظهر على الصفحة مثل النصوص، الصور، الروابط، الجداول، والأشكال.
تتكون HTML من علامات (Tags) مثل ، ، ، ، ، وما إلى ذلك.
التصميم الهيكلي: على سبيل المثال، لتحديد العناوين الرئيسية و للفقرات.
أهمية HTML:
هي اللغة الأساسية التي تُستخدم لبناء الهيكل الرئيسي للصفحات على الإنترنت.
بدون HTML، لن تكون هناك صفحة إلكترونية يمكن للمتصفح عرض محتوياتها.
وظائف HTML:
هيكلة المحتوى: يوفر هيكل الصفحة عن طريق تعريف الفقرات، العناوين، الجداول، الصور، وغيرها من العناصر.
إنشاء الروابط: باستخدام الوسم ، يمكن ربط الصفحات مع بعضها البعض.
CSS (Cascading Style Sheets)
المكونات:
CSS هو ما يُستخدم لتنسيق وتجميل الصفحة الإلكترونية بعد تحديد هيكلها باستخدام HTML.
تُستخدم CSS لتحديد الألوان، الأحجام، الخطوط، التباعد بين العناصر، محاذاة النصوص، وإظهار تأثيرات الحركة (animation).
أهمية CSS:
تحسين التصميم: يمكن من خلال CSS تغيير شكل المحتوى المقدم عبر HTML ليظهر بشكل أكثر جمالاً وتنظيمًا.
استقلالية التصميم: يجعل CSS الصفحة أكثر مرونة ويُسهل تعديل التصميم دون التأثير على هيكل الصفحة.
وظائف CSS:
تنسيق النصوص: مثل تحديد حجم الخط، نوع الخط، ألوان النص.
تنسيق العناصر: مثل تحديد الحدود، الخلفيات، تباعد العناصر، محاذاة العناصر.
إضفاء الحركية: من خلال إضافة تأثيرات مثل التحولات (Transitions) والحركات (Animations).
JavaScript
المكونات:
JavaScript هي لغة برمجة تُستخدم لإضافة التفاعلية والوظائف الديناميكية إلى الصفحة الإلكترونية.
يمكن استخدامها لإحداث تغييرات في المحتوى المعروض على الصفحة دون الحاجة لإعادة تحميل الصفحة.
أهمية JavaScript:
تجعل الصفحات أكثر تفاعلية وديناميكية.
تُستخدم لإضافة وظائف مثل القوائم المنبثقة، التحقق من صحة البيانات في النماذج، التفاعل مع المستخدم.
وظائف JavaScript:
التفاعل مع المستخدم: مثل استجابة للأزرار، التفاعل مع النماذج، التحقق من المدخلات.
إجراء العمليات الحسابية: JavaScript يمكنها إجراء حسابات على الصفحة مباشرة.
تغيير المحتوى ديناميكيًا: يمكن استخدام JavaScript لتغيير محتوى الصفحة بناءً على تفاعلات المستخدم.
خلاصة:
- HTML: يشكل الهيكل الأساسي للصفحة.
- CSS: يضفي التنسيق والجمال على الصفحة.
- JavaScript: يضيف التفاعلية والديناميكية للصفحة.
كل هذه المكونات تعمل معًا لخلق صفحات ويب حديثة ومتفاعلة.

